Council Sub-Committee to Study Alcohol Options

On Thursday, August 11th at 2:00 pm, a council sub-committee will review options to revise or eliminate the Downtown Alcohol Beverage Policy and make further recommendations to city staff.

Council members Jason Baker and Rich Waterman are meeting this Thursday August 11 at City Hall at 2:00 pm to review options for revising the Downtown Alcohol Beverage Policy.
